Today I'm going to start reading Dear Tom by Tom Courtenay.
Tom kept all the weekly letters his mum wrote to him when he went to university and wrote this book round all the letters.

Then I'm going to read Simon Callow's Love Is Where It Falls.
It's about his love for Joe Orton's agent Peggy Ramsay.

I read them both many years ago but just fancy them again. :D :D
